Position Overview The Mid-Level Systems Analyst will provide
technical support to the Wideband C-SSEs. This position will
require extensive interaction with Belgium, Canada, Denmark,
Luxembourg, Netherlands, New Zealand, Czech Republic, Norway, and
United Kingdom Essential Job Function Provide transmissions
management and network management of Wideband SATCOM Operational
Management System (WSOMS) and other MILSATCOM C2 programs. Serves
as technical consultant for transmissions management and control in
the Super High Frequency (SHF) (i.e., Defense Satellite
Communications System (DSCS), Wideband Global SATCOM (WGS) and
Global Broadcast Service (GBS)) functional area. Develop/coordinate
policy and plans for the WGS, GBS and DSCS programs. Develop
definitive technical solutions that consider systems architecture,
interoperability, interfaces, protocols, networking, expansion
potential and overall end-to-end compatibility. Participates as
consultant, advisor, or member in various Department of Defense
(DoD), Joint, and MILDEP planning and working groups. Analyze,
evaluate, and recommend solutions to future communications and
automation operational challenges. Use knowledge of satellite
communications systems and their relationships to other
telecommunications networks. Provides technical and operational
planning, system configuration and operational mission support.
Develop, prepare and coordinate wideband satellite communications
and related information systems plans defining concepts,
programmatic, and system initiatives. Develops and provides input
to the Army Planning, Programming, Budgeting, and Execution (PPBE).
Responsible for Management of C2 MILSATCOM network management
programs. Develops technical and management comments reflecting the
command position with respect to Army and joint actions, interface
with other command and higher authority. Review and comment of
government documents resulting from these evaluations include such
factors as feasibility, technical adequacy, interoperability, and
integration into current systems and future planning. Provides
lessons learned to Materiel Developer and Combat Developer and
helps ensure MILSATCOM and related information systems employment
adheres to Army and USSPACECOM doctrine. Assists in managing
Wideband SATCOM ground segment for transition to current/future
satellites through concept, development, testing, procurement,
production, and fielding. Ensures that developmental tactical
automation systems are interoperable with and integrated into
tactical communications equipment and are designed to meet user
requirements, overall military specifications, and budgetary
constraints. Define, integrate, and implement strategic direction
for Wideband programs having long-term effects. Develops/presents
briefings to convey strategic vision or organizational policies.
Recommends decisions and policies in planning for new Wideband
SATCOM program requirements. Minimum Qualifications Must have a
minimum of 5 years of experience in Department of Defense (DOD)
SATCOM. Must have a Bachelor of Science degree or higher. Must be
able to demonstrate proficiency in SATCOM principles, technical
analysis, and problem solving. Must have a TS with SCI eligibility.
